A familiar name is returning to lead a high school football program in Florida.
Greg Miller has been named the next football head coach at Pasco High School, in a release by the school late last week.
Miller is no stranger to Pasco County as the King’s College graduate guided River Ridge for one season back in 2023, going 6-5 and leading the Royal Knights to a district title and postseason berth.

Miller has his work cut out for him taking over a Pasco program that went 0-10 in 2024, the second winless season in the last four years. Pasco has gone 2-18 between the 2023 and 2024 seasons.
The Pirates are the only football program in Pasco County to win a state championship, defeating Jesuit back in 1992 for the Class 3A crown.
